Here are the two cards that I made. My daughter helped me color the sentiment on the card for her friend. Both cards were made in a similar process: I stamped the party panda and her accessories (the cupcake, bamboo and heart word bubble), the presents from the Cheery Christmas set from Lawn Fawn and the sentiment from the Happy Happy Happy stamp and die set all in VersaFine Claire in Morning Mist and then heat embossing it with Holographic embossing powder from Ranger. After die cutting the cupcake, panda, and the sentiment (for the word birthday I used the Gina K's Master Layout 2 die set's smaller stitched flag die) and fussy cutting the heart word bubble and the presents. My daughter and I colored the images with my Zig Clean Color Real Brush Markers. Then I die cut the flags from Reverse Confetti in a variety of washi-tape covered paper: a Star Wars washi tape, a sparkly black washi tape, and a light blue washi tape. (I used the die cuts for the sentiment 3 times so I could glue them together to create dimension.)
Next, I worked on the background. I pulled out 3 additional washi tapes: a green striped washi tape, a multicolored star washi tape, and a black and bronze geometric pattern. I added the three tapes onto a piece of scrap cardstock to match the sketch. I then die cut the cardstock with the largest rectangular die from the same Master Layout 2 set that I used for the stitched flag die. Then I used another die from my stash (a repeated small circular die in a line) a few times to cut a line of small circles on the bottom part of the main panel to mimic the sketch.
Then
I assembled the card. I used liquid glue to attach the flags, and
sentiments. Then I added foam tape behind the panda, presents, heart
word bubble, and cupcake to put them in place. Finally, I added more
foam tape behind the panel and added the whole thing to a white card
base.
Card #2: The process to make this card was very similar to the first card. I used some different washi tapes, and ink blended the sentiment with some Gina K Lipstick.
I then added some pink gems from Honey Bee Stamps.
